Disclosure of Grant and Contribution Awards

Recipient Name: COSTI Immigrant Services
Location: Toronto, Ontario
Date: 2017-03-06
Value: $248,487.00
Type: Grant
Purpose: This 36 month project will seek to improve the economic security of racialized immigrant and refugee women by addressing barriers to stable employment and workplace advancement. Through the project, employers and policy makers will increase their understanding of the precarious labour conditions which affect women, and key policy reforms to address the need for stable employment, affordable child care, fair wages and benefits, fair employment practices and equality rights at work will be identified. Grassroots women leaders with lived experiences of precarious employment will engage in community dialogues with broader networks representing labour, civil society, and women’s movements, encouraging these larger movements to support and help advance the project’s recommendations. Tools and resources will be developed and shared to support longer term engagement in policy dialogue with community sector leaders and key government stakeholders.
Comments: Multi-year project
